Military

Our nation’s focus on providing the best possible facilities for our military, along with their dependents, is driving an unprecedented wave of new construction. The MilCon transformation and force re-organization via the BRAC (Base Realignment and Closure) process have led to a need for rapid delivery of projects in support of each branch of the military.

Building & Earth has been actively involved in answering the call for expedient QC and QA services by the US Army Corps of Engineers, NAVFAC and AFCESA for projects on major bases throughout the Southeast and Midwest United States. Our work includes barracks, training ranges, command and operation headquarters, base family housing, dining facilities, tactical equipment maintenance facilities, hospitals and medical-dental clinics, and schools and childcare development facilities.

Many of our firm’s personnel have been previously screened for security badges to enable quick access to bases and we provide geotechnical engineering, materials testing and Special Inspections services for these projects backed by US Army Corps of Engineers-validated testing laboratories in close proximity to the major military bases in the Southeast and Midwest.

RELEVANT PROJECTS


JSF Academic Training Facility

JSF Academic Training Facility

Location: Eglin Air Force Base, Florida
Project Value: $68 Million
Project Scope: Provided Construction Materials Testing and Inspection services including concrete, asphalt, and structural steel for this 260,000 sq. ft. training facility.


Army Material Command Headquarters

Army Material Command Headquarters

Location: Redstone Arsenal, Huntsville, Alabama
Project Value: $122 Million
Project Scope: Provided Construction Materials Testing and Special Inspection services for a 400,000 sqf. multi-story steel frame building complex located on a 40 acre site which will house approximately1,700 personnel.


Basic Training Complex

Basic Training Complex

Location: Ft. Jackson, South Carolina
Project Value: $50 Million
Project Scope: Performed Quality Control materials testing services for four 3-story buildings with steel frame construction, architectural precast , brick veneer and single ply membrane roofing and of space.


IBCT Dining Facility

IBCT Dining Facility

Location: Ft. Knox, Kentucky
Project Value: $13.7 Million
Project Scope: Performed Quality Control services including soils, aggregate, concrete, asphalt testing as well as steel and masonry inspection for this 26,500sqf. single story steel framed structure located on a total of 8.1 acres.


HR Center of Excellence Headquarters Complex

HR Center of Excellence Headquarters Complex

Location: Ft. Knox, Kentucky
Project Value: $192 Million
Project Scope: Performed Quality Assurance services on behalf of the US Army Corps of Engineers for a 6 building, 850,000+sqf. complex located on a total of 104 acres. Upon completion, the complex will house 4294 military, civilian, and contractor employees with parking for 3765 cars.
